Central Air Unit Replacement in Naples, FL
Central air unit replacement services involve removing an existing air conditioning system and installing a new, more efficient model. This service typically covers projects where the current AC unit is outdated, malfunctioning, or no longer meets the cooling needs of the property. Homeowners often seek this service to improve energy efficiency, enhance indoor comfort, or address frequent breakdowns. Before requesting a replacement, property owners should consider factors such as the size of their home, preferred energy savings, and compatibility with existing ductwork or electrical systems.
Understanding the different types of central air units available, including their features and efficiencies, is important for making an informed decision. Property owners usually want to know about the installation process, potential disruptions, and the expected lifespan of the new system. Clarifying these details can help ensure the replacement aligns with the property's cooling requirements and budget, leading to a more comfortable indoor environment.

Central Air Unit Replacement Questions
When should a central air unit be replaced? Signs such as frequent repairs, reduced efficiency, or inconsistent cooling indicate it may be time for replacement.
What are common reasons to upgrade a central air system? Upgrading can improve energy efficiency, enhance home comfort, and accommodate larger or renovated spaces.
How can property owners determine the right size for a new unit? A professional assessment considers the home's size, layout, and existing ductwork to recommend an appropriate unit size.
What features should be considered when replacing a central air unit? Consider energy efficiency ratings, compatibility with existing systems, and features like variable-speed operation for better comfort.
